[CHAT] Changing from full cross to half stitch in the same full coverage project? by sybilqiu in CrossStitch

[–]Radiant_Flower1098 2 points3 points  (0 children)

I think it is a good idea to switch to half stitches instead of a full stitch. I did it with the DMC Monstera Leaf pattern. Made the veins full stitches and the leaf coverage half. 

Cross stitching with half stitches is so much faster I can tell you that.  Just a tip to make the switch more natural if it is an object, piece of sky, bush or something like that try to finish in full and then switch to half. If the result is not satisfying then frog them.
